Job description

This position serves as MnDOT’s liaison with utility companies to coordinate the relocation, reconstruction, or protection of utility facilities impacted by highway construction projects. Key responsibilities include reviewing and certifying project plans for required utility content; identifying affected utilities and determining reimbursement eligibility; and ensuring all notifications, certifications, and documentation are completed prior to letting.

Minimum Qualifications:

This vacancy is being announced at two different job classes at the same time: Engineer Senior and Engineer 2 Graduate. Only one position will be filled; the final class and starting salary of this position is dependent on the successful applicant’s qualifications.

Engineer Senior Qualifications:
  • Licensure as a professional engineer with the Minnesota Board of Architecture, Engineering, Land Surveying, Landscape Architecture, Geoscience, and Interior Design (AELSLAGID) or ability to obtain licensure through reciprocity. (If obtaining licensure through comity (reciprocity), a practice pending letter from AELSLAGID must be provided to MnDOT HR prior to starting employment.)
Engineer 2 Graduate Qualifications:
  • A Bachelor's degree in Civil Engineering from an ABET-accredited college or university AND two years of post-graduation civil engineering work

OR

  • A Master’s degree in Civil Engineering from an accredited college/university or equivalent AND one-year post-graduation civil engineering work.
  • A passing score on the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) exam.
Both levels require:
  • Experience with highway and structures construction plan review.
  • Experience with utility facility design, construction practices, and costs of construction.
  • Experience writing documents like memos, letters, and reports.
  • Experience applying MnDOT policies and procedures, FHWA regulations and policies, AASHTO policies, and Minnesota statutes about the accommodation of utilities on MnDOT right of way and right of way acquisition.
  • Experience applying real estate law as related to legal descriptions and deed forms, knowledge of common utility easement costs, and knowledge of easement valuations and acquisition practices.
